There’s more to creativity than just art projects or music. That’s according to our guest, who joins us to share new ways to think about creativity and how to put it to work. Also, bald eagles are nesting in every county in the state. We find out what’s behind the eagle’s comeback.

  • How creativity flourished during the pandemic

    Creativity can be more than just artistic projects, and a New York Times science writer makes the case that it flourished during the pandemic, even among people who don’t think of themselves as creative. We talk about that, and the new book “Inspired: Understanding Creativity: A Journey Through Art, Science, and the Soul.”

  • The great eagle comeback in Wisconsin

    We discuss how bald eagles have rebounded in a big way in Wisconsin, after the raptors’ population had dropped to critical numbers several decades ago.
